Overview

This OEM 1-pole, 30-amp contactor with a 24V coil and integrated shunt is the high-voltage switch that energizes the compressor and condenser fan in the ICP Tempstar Heil WPG3424090RKC1. When the thermostat calls for cooling, the 24V coil pulls the contacts closed to pass line voltage to the compressor. Contacts are a high-wear item — pitting, welding, and coil failure are leading causes of a unit that won't start or won't shut off. Symptoms include a humming or chattering contactor, burnt or pitted contacts, a unit that runs continuously, or no response to a cooling call. This is an exact OEM replacement for part 1172472.

Installation Guide

  1. Safety First — Disconnect power and verify zero voltage with a multimeter.
  2. Access — Remove the electrical compartment service panel.
  3. Document — Photograph all line, load, and coil wiring before disconnecting.
  4. Remove — Transfer leads one at a time, remove mounting screws, and lift out the old contactor.
  5. Install — Mount the new contactor and reconnect each wire to the matching terminal per your photo.
  6. Test — Restore power, call for cooling, and confirm the contacts pull in cleanly and the compressor energizes.

Signs You Need a Replacement

  • Contactor hums, buzzes, or chatters.
  • Burnt, pitted, or welded contacts.
  • Unit won't start or won't stop on a cooling call.
  • Coil fails to pull the contacts in.

My AC clicks but the compressor won’t turn on. What’s wrong?
Clicking from the outdoor unit without the compressor starting = worn contactor. The contactor sends power to the compressor. When its contacts are pitted, it clicks but can’t make solid contact. Look for: visible pitting/burn marks on the contactor face, intermittent operation, or buzzing.
